It Starts With the Right Measurements!

Behind the Scenes of a Gutter Installation!

Before anything is installed, everything is measured carefully.

Every home is different. Rooflines, slopes, corners, and drainage points all play a role in how the system should be built. Getting these measurements right ensures that the gutters will not only fit perfectly—but actually function the way they’re supposed to.

This is especially important with seamless gutters, which are made specifically for your home instead of pieced together in sections.


Designing the System for Proper Water Flow!

One of the most important parts of the process happens before installation even begins.

The system has to be designed so water flows efficiently toward the downspouts. That means calculating the right pitch and determining where downspouts should be placed.

A properly designed system:

  • Prevents standing water in the gutters
  • Reduces overflow during heavy rain
  • Moves water safely away from the home

Even a small mistake here can lead to long-term issues, which is why this step matters more than most people realize.


On-Site Fabrication of Seamless Gutters!

Unlike traditional gutters that come in sections, seamless gutters are created on-site.

Using specialized equipment, each piece is formed to match the exact length needed for your home. This eliminates unnecessary seams, which are one of the most common points for leaks.

The result is a cleaner look and a more durable system that performs better over time.


Secure Installation That Lasts!

Once the gutters are formed, they’re installed using strong, properly spaced hangers that keep everything in place.

This isn’t just about attaching them—it’s about making sure they can handle:

  • Heavy rain
  • Snow and ice
  • Seasonal expansion and contraction

A solid installation prevents sagging, pulling away from the home, and long-term structural issues.


Downspout Placement Matters More Than You Think!

Downspouts are what carry water away from your home, and where they’re placed makes a big difference.

They need to be positioned so water doesn’t collect near the foundation or flood certain areas of your yard.

When done correctly, you’ll notice:

  • Less pooling water
  • Better drainage around the home
  • Protection for landscaping and foundation

It’s a small detail that has a big impact.


Final Testing and Cleanup!

After installation, everything is checked to make sure water flows properly through the system.

This step helps catch anything that might need adjusting before the job is complete. Once everything is confirmed to be working correctly, the area is cleaned up so your home looks just as good as the new gutters.
